SVN服务器环境部署

一,概述

1.1 现在的项目基本都需要多人协作,这时候就要用到仓库版本管理,来合并多人修改的文件

1.2 版本管理工具目前主流的是git和svn

GIT托管网站:

github(国际,对私人收费)

gitee(国内,无限制)

gitlab(对私人免费,用于企业内部,可以部署在自己的服务器)

SVN可以用于局域网,也可以部署远程服务器上

二,服务器端工具Visual SVN Server

2.1 Visual SVN Server是收费的,可以免费试用一个月

2.2 Visual SVN Server安装在本地电脑就是局域网访问,安装在远程服务器系统就是远程访问

2.3下载链接:https://www.visualsvn.com/server/download/

高版本必须要注册码,我们下载低版本的

 

2.4安装

2.5 创建仓库

仓库名字

 

 创建成功

2.6 创建用户访问权限

 

三,客户端安装TortoiseSVN

3.1 TortoiseSVN安装在本地计算机,用来克隆提交项目到Visual SVN Server服务器

3.2 下载链接:https://tortoisesvn.net/downloads.zh.html

客户端包

 中文汉化包

3.3 安装

选择路径

安装完成

3.4 汉化

四 使用

4.1 新建一个空文件夹

右键检出

 输入仓库和检出地址,确定

 

4.2 报错处理

 发现没开放81端口,在阿里云ECS安全组添加81端口

 再执行检出操作,发现可以访问了,输入服务器端分配的用户名和密码

 服务器端开启仓库管理界面,查看用户名密码 

 

 成功检出

 4.3 本地计算机建立一个文件

 

4.4 添加并提交远程仓库

右键加入

 再右键提交

输入提交的备注,确定提交

 提交成功

 

4.5 查看远程仓库是否有该文件,有的话就没问题了

 

 

Visual SVN Server+TortoiseSVN配置到此结束,当然也可以选择git方式管理版本,看项目负责人的安排

  • 0
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值